a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orRoger Dingledine <arma@torproject.org>2004-08-06 10:12:55 +0000
committerRoger Dingledine <arma@torproject.org>2004-08-06 10:12:55 +0000
commitf8c14e5dce8b57dd40ad331e86ad9feab9f46c8c (patch)
treeb19245ea0f56ac77386c7a776063102d655a3bef /src
parent59a356ea476ec8438e345b8695e9faf73b79c0a8 (diff)
downloadtor-f8c14e5dce8b57dd40ad331e86ad9feab9f46c8c.tar
tor-f8c14e5dce8b57dd40ad331e86ad9feab9f46c8c.tar.gz
make explicit that 'no socks policy' means 'accept'
svn:r2158
Diffstat (limited to 'src')
-rw-r--r--src/or/connection_edge.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/or/connection_edge.c b/src/or/connection_edge.c
index 35500309e..3cbd6ce2b 100644
--- a/src/or/connection_edge.c
+++ b/src/or/connection_edge.c
@@ -985,6 +985,8 @@ int socks_policy_permits_address(uint32_t addr)
if (options.SocksPolicy && !socks_policy)
parse_socks_policy();
+ if(!socks_policy)
+ return 1;
a = router_compare_addr_to_exit_policy(addr, 1, socks_policy);
if (a==-1)
return 0;